# Build Provenance: Tidewatch Flag Rollout Framework

New team members: every rollout decision made by Tidewatch is traceable to the exact build that evaluated it. The evaluator embeds a provenance record at compile time, covering the ruleset hash, the flag schema version, and the signing key fingerprint. Never debug a rollout discrepancy without first confirming which build served the decision, because stale evaluators silently ignore newer flag types. The canonical provenance token for the current release appears below.

session token of kahog-bahif = htk9_f63daec35

// Fixture: bulk-edit operations on the Crestline admin table.
// Covers multi-row status changes, role reassignment, and the
// 500-row batch cap enforced by the Varnholt middleware. Each
// mutation is audited; the fixture asserts the audit log records
// actor, timestamp, and affected row IDs. Note for security review:
// bulk deletes are soft-deletes only and require elevated scope.
// The staging API expects the following credential on every request.

login token, yajeg-fawif: eyJhbGciOiJIUzI1NiIsInR5cCI6IkpXVCJ9.eyJzdWIiOiIEdPQYnZXaZIn0.HSRTnYZBx0Qc

Digest Scheduler — Mallowgrain onboarding. The batch email digest runs hourly; cron lives in the scheduler pod, not the app. Never edit schedules directly in the DB. If the scheduler account is locked out after a failed deploy, recovery requires the vault shard plus the passphrase. For lockout recovery, use the passphrase below.

vault phrase of kajef-tafog = wenox-briix

## Contrast Audit Setup

Huevet runs nightly contrast checks against the Parable design system. Results land in the `a11y-reports` bucket. Thresholds live in `contrast.toml`; don't edit ratios without sign-off from the Tinderbox accessibility group. To run locally, copy `.env.sample` to `.env`, then append the reporting token on its own line as follows:

sealed setting: LEDGER_TOKEN20=6148d35bbb480b0ab79e